Secondo libro dei Re 15

1 Anno vicesimo septimo Ieroboam regis Israel regnavit Azarias filius Amasiae regis Iudae.1 Azariah, son of Amaziah, king of Judah, became king in the twenty-seventh year of Jeroboam, king of Israel.
2 Sedecim annorum erat, cum regnare coepisset, et quinquaginta duobus annis regnavit in Ierusalem. Nomen matris eius Iechelia de Ierusalem.2 He was sixteen years old when he began to reign, and he reigned fifty-two years in Jerusalem. His mother, whose name was Jecholiah, was from Jerusalem.
3 Fecitque, quod erat placitum coram Domino, iuxta omnia, quae fecit Amasias pater eius.3 He pleased the LORD just as his father Amaziah had done.
4 Verumtamen excelsa non est demolitus; adhuc populus sacrificabat et adolebat in excelsis.4 Yet the high places did not disappear; the people continued to sacrifice and to burn incense on them.
5 Percussit autem Dominus regem, et fuit leprosus usque in diem mortis suae et habitabat in domo separata seorsum; Ioatham vero filius regis gubernabat palatium et iudicabat populum terrae.
5 The LORD afflicted the king, and he was a leper to the day of his death. He lived in a house apart, while Jotham, the king's son, was vizier and regent for the people of the land.
6 Reliqua autem gestorum Azariae et universa, quae fecit, nonne haec scripta sunt in libro annalium regum Iudae?6 The rest of the acts of Azariah, and all his accomplishments, are recorded in the book of the chronicles of the kings of Judah.
7 Et dormivit Azarias cum patribus suis, sepelieruntque eum cum maioribus suis in civitate David; et regnavit Ioatham filius eius pro eo.
7 Azariah rested with his ancestors, and was buried with them in the City of David. His son Jotham succeeded him as king.
8 Anno tricesimo octavo Azariae regis Iudae regnavit Zacharias filius Ieroboam super Israel in Samaria sex mensibus.8 In the thirty-eighth year of Azariah, king of Judah, Zechariah, son of Jeroboam, was king of Israel in Samaria for six months.
9 Et fecit, quod malum est coram Domino, sicut fecerant patres eius; non recessit a peccatis Ieroboam filii Nabat, qui peccare fecit Israel.9 He did evil in the sight of the LORD as his fathers had done, and did not desist from the sins which Jeroboam, son of Nebat, had caused Israel to commit.
10 Coniuravit autem contra eum Sellum filius Iabes percussitque eum in Ieblaam et interfecit; regnavitque pro eo.
10 Shallum, son of Jabesh, conspired against Zechariah, attacked and killed him at Ibleam, and reigned in his place.
11 Reliqua autem gestorum Zachariae, nonne haec scripta sunt in libro annalium regum Israel?11 The rest of the acts of Zechariah are recorded in the book of the chronicles of the kings of Israel.
12 Iste est sermo Domini, quem locutus est ad Iehu dicens: “ Filii usque ad quartam generationem sedebunt de te super thronum Israel ”. Factumque est ita.
12 Thus the LORD'S promise to Jehu, "Your descendants to the fourth generation shall sit upon the throne of Israel," was fulfilled.
13 Sellum filius Iabes regnavit tricesimo nono anno Azariae regis Iudae; regnavit autem uno mense in Samaria.13 Shallum, son of Jabesh, became king in the thirty-ninth year of Uzziah, king of Judah; he reigned one month in Samaria.
14 Et ascendit Manahem filius Gadi de Thersa venitque Samariam et percussit Sellum filium Iabes in Samaria et interfecit eum; regnavitque pro eo.
14 Menahem, son of Gadi, came up from Tirzah to Samaria, where he attacked and killed Shallum, son of Jabesh, and reigned in his place.
15 Reliqua autem gestorum Sellum et coniuratio eius, per quam tetendit insidias, nonne haec scripta sunt in libro annalium regum Israel?
15 The rest of the acts of Shallum, and the fact of his conspiracy, are recorded in the book of the chronicles of the kings of Israel.
16 Tunc percussit Manahem Thapsam et omnes, qui erant in ea, et terminos eius de Thersa; noluerant enim aperire ei. Et interfecit omnes praegnantes eius et scidit eas.
16 At that time, Menahem punished Tappuah, all the inhabitants of the town and of its whole district, because on his way from Tirzah they did not let him in. He punished them even to ripping open all the pregnant women.
17 Anno tricesimo nono Azariae regis Iudae regnavit Manahem filius Gadi super Israel decem annis in Samaria.17 In the thirty-ninth year of Azariah, king of Judah, Menahem, son of Gadi, began his ten-year reign over Samaria.
18 Fecitque, quod erat malum coram Domino; non recessit a peccatis Ieroboam filii Nabat, qui peccare fecit Israel. In diebus eius18 He did evil in the sight of the LORD, not desisting from the sins which Jeroboam, son of Nebat, had caused Israel to commit. During his reign,
19 venit Phul rex Assyriorum in terram, et dedit Manahem Phul mille talenta argenti, ut esset ei in auxilio et firmaret regnum eius.19 Pul, king of Assyria, invaded the land, and Menahem gave him a thousand talents of silver to have his assistance in strengthening his hold on the kingdom.
20 Indixitque Manahem argentum super Israel cunctis potentibus, ut daret regi Assyriorum, quinquaginta siclos argenti per singulos. Reversusque est rex Assyriorum et non est moratus in terra.
20 Menahem secured the money to give to the king of Assyria by exacting it from all the men of substance in the country, fifty silver shekels from each. The king of Assyria did not remain in the country but withdrew.
21 Reliqua autem gestorum Manahem et universa, quae fecit, nonne haec scripta sunt in libro annalium regum Israel?21 The rest of the acts of Menahem, and all his accomplishments, are recorded in the book of the chronicles of the kings of Israel.
22 Et dormivit Manahem cum patribus suis; regnavitque Phaceia filius eius pro eo.
22 Menahem rested with his ancestors, and his son Pekahiah succeeded him as king.
23 Anno quinquagesimo Azariae regis Iudae regnavit Phaceia filius Manahem super Israel in Samaria biennio.23 In the fiftieth year of Azariah, king of Judah, Pekahiah, son of Menahem, began his two-year reign over Israel in Samaria.
24 Et fecit, quod erat malum coram Domino; non recessit a peccatis Ieroboam filii Nabat, qui peccare fecit Israel.24 He did evil in the sight of the LORD, not desisting from the sins which Jeroboam, son of Nebat, had caused Israel to commit.
25 Coniuravit autem adversus eum Phacee filius Romeliae dux eius et percussit eum in Samaria in turre domus regiae, et cum eo erant quinquaginta viri de filiis Galaaditarum. Et interfecit eum regnavitque pro eo.
25 His adjutant Pekah, son of Remaliah, who had with him fifty men from Gilead, conspired against him, killed him within the palace stronghold in Samaria, and reigned in his place.
26 Reliqua autem gestorum Phaceia et universa, quae fecit, nonne haec scripta sunt in libro annalium regum Israel?
26 The rest of the acts of Pekahiah, and all his accomplishments, are recorded in the book of the chronicles of the kings of Israel.
27 Anno quinquagesimo secundo Azariae regis Iudae regnavit Phacee filius Romeliae super Israel in Samaria viginti annis.27 In the fifty-second year of Azariah, king of Judah, Pekah, son of Remaliah, began his twenty-year reign over Israel in Samaria.
28 Et fecit, quod malum erat coram Domino; non recessit a peccatis Ieroboam filii Nabat, qui peccare fecit Israel.28 He did evil in the sight of the LORD, not desisting from the sins which Jeroboam, son of Nebat, had caused Israel to commit.
29 In diebus Phacee regis Israel venit Theglathphalasar rex Assur et cepit Ahion et Abelbethmaacha et Ianoe et Cedes et Asor et Galaad et Galilaeam, universam terram Nephthali, et transtulit eos in Assur.29 During the reign of Pekah, king of Israel, Tiglath-pileser, king of Assyria, came and took Ijon, Abel-beth-maacah, Janoah, Kedesh, Hazor, all the territory of Naphtali, Gilead, and Galilee, deporting the inhabitants to Assyria.
30 Coniuravit autem et tetendit insidias Osee filius Ela contra Phacee filium Romeliae; et percussit eum et interfecit regnavitque pro eo vicesimo anno Ioatham filii Oziae.
30 Hoshea, son of Elah, conspired against Pekah, son of Remaliah; he attacked and killed him, and reigned in his place (in the twentieth year of Jotham, son of Uzziah).
31 Reliqua autem gestorum Phacee et universa, quae fecit, nonne haec scripta sunt in libro annalium regum Israel?
31 The rest of the acts of Pekah, and all his accomplishments, are recorded in the book of the chronicles of the kings of Israel.
32 Anno secundo Phacee filii Romeliae regis Israel regnavit Ioatham filius Oziae regis Iudae.32 In the second year of Pekah, son of Remaliah, king of Israel, Jotham, son of Uzziah, king of Judah, began to reign.
33 Viginti quinque annorum erat, cum regnare coepisset, et sedecim annis regnavit in Ierusalem. Nomen matris eius Ierusa filia Sadoc.33 He was twenty-five years old when he became king, and he reigned sixteen years in Jerusalem. His mother's name was Jerusha, daughter of Zadok.
34 Fecitque, quod erat placitum coram Domino; iuxta omnia, quae fecerat Ozias pater suus, operatus est.34 He pleased the LORD, just as his father Uzziah had done.
35 Verumtamen excelsa non abstulit; adhuc populus immolabat et adolebat in excelsis. Ipse aedificavit portam domus Domini superiorem.
35 Nevertheless the high places did not disappear and the people continued to sacrifice and to burn incense on them. It was he who built the Upper Gate of the temple of the LORD.
36 Reliqua autem gestorum Ioatham et universa, quae fecit, nonne haec scripta sunt in libro annalium regum Iudae?36 The rest of the acts of Jotham, and all his accomplishments, are recorded in the book of the chronicles of the kings of Judah.
37 In diebus illis coepit Dominus mittere in Iudam Rasin regem Syriae et Phacee filium Romeliae.37 It was at that time that the LORD first loosed Rezin, king of Aram, and Pekah, son of Remaliah, against Judah.
38 Et dormivit Ioatham cum patribus suis sepultusque est cum eis in civitate David patris sui; et regnavit Achaz filius eius pro eo.
38 Jotham rested with his ancestors and was buried with them in his forefather's City of David. His son Ahaz succeeded him as king.
